The Evolution of Supply Chain Software

A decade ago, supply chain management tools focused mainly on logistics—tracking shipments, managing inventory, and reducing operational delays. Those systems worked, but they were mostly reactive. You had to wait for a delay, shortage, or disruption before taking action.

Today, things look different. Modern supply chain software is proactive. It predicts delays before they happen, automates repetitive tasks, and keeps every stakeholder—manufacturers, suppliers, logistics teams, and customers—on the same page in real time.

The backbone of this evolution is AI and machine learning. They’ve turned supply chain data into a decision-making engine rather than a reporting system.


How AI Is Rewiring Supply Chain Intelligence

AI isn’t just a buzzword in SCM—it’s the engine behind predictive and adaptive operations. Here’s how it’s changing the game:

  • Predictive Demand Forecasting: AI models can analyze sales history, market trends, and even social data to forecast demand more accurately. Businesses no longer rely on guesswork; they plan production based on real-time intelligence.

  • Smart Routing and Logistics: AI-powered routing software can identify the fastest, most cost-efficient delivery paths while accounting for weather, fuel prices, and geopolitical risks.

  • Automated Inventory Control: Machine learning algorithms monitor stock levels continuously, triggering reorders or redistribution across warehouses automatically.

  • Supplier Risk Assessment: AI tools track supplier performance, flagging potential issues before they impact operations.

What this really means is that AI turns uncertainty into predictability—and that’s a massive competitive edge in global trade.


Automation: The Silent Force Behind Efficiency

While AI brings intelligence, automation brings speed. Most delays and costs in supply chains come from human-driven manual processes—data entry, communication gaps, and slow decision approvals.

Automation removes that friction.

  • Robotic Process Automation (RPA) can process invoices, update ERP systems, and sync purchase orders without human input.

  • Automated warehouses use robotics and IoT sensors to move, pack, and ship products faster.

  • Workflow automation ensures instant communication across teams when disruptions happen.

The result? Faster decisions, lower costs, and minimal human error. Companies that integrate automation into their supply chain software report up to 40% faster order fulfillment and 25% savings on operational costs.


Predictive Analytics: Seeing Problems Before They Happen

Data is everywhere in supply chains—shipments, customs, sensors, weather, customer demand. But raw data means nothing without interpretation. Predictive analytics turns this flood of data into actionable insight.

Here’s a quick example:
A logistics company using predictive analytics noticed that a specific port often caused delivery delays due to seasonal congestion. The system automatically rerouted shipments through an alternate hub—saving both time and fuel.

That’s the power of foresight. Predictive analytics allows companies to:

  • Anticipate bottlenecks or equipment failures.

  • Optimize production schedules.

  • Manage cash flow more precisely.

  • Improve customer satisfaction with real-time updates.

With these tools, supply chain software evolves from tracking activity to orchestrating outcomes.
